当前位置:首页 » 行业资讯 » 周边资讯 » 正文

标签分割:全方位解析网站代码优化:提升性能、增强用户体验的关键步骤 (标签分割图片)

全方位解析网站代码优化:提升性能、增强用户体验的关键步骤

随着互联网的普及和快速发展,网站的优化变得越来越重要。

优化网站不仅能提高网页加载速度,改善用户体验,还能提升搜索引擎排名,为网站带来更多流量和潜在用户。

网站代码优化是实现这些目标的关键环节之一。

本文将全方位解析网站代码优化的关键步骤,帮助您提升网站性能和用户体验。

一、减少代码量

1. 删除冗余代码:删除不必要的代码片段和空代码,以减少代码总量,加快页面加载速度。

2. 简化代码结构:优化代码结构,使其更加简洁明了,易于维护和修改。

3. 使用代码压缩工具:通过压缩工具(如Gzip)对HTML、CSS和JavaScript进行压缩,去除不必要的空格、注释和格式化符号,减少文件大小。

二、优化HTML代码

1. 使用语义化的标签:合理使用HTML5语义化标签,提高文档结构清晰度,便于搜索引擎解析。

2. 减少嵌套层级:减少HTML标签的嵌套层级,提高页面加载速度和渲染效率。

3. 延迟加载图片:使用HTML的懒加载技术,将页面中的图片延迟加载,提高页面加载速度。

三、优化CSS代码

1. 合并CSS文件:将多个CSS文件合并为单个文件,减少HTTP请求次数。

2. 使用CSS预处理器:利用Sass、Less等CSS预处理器,编写更简洁、可维护的CSS代码。

3. 优化选择器性能:避免使用过于复杂的选择器,使用类选择器代替ID选择器,提高样式渲染速度。

4. 使用媒体查询:利用媒体查询实现响应式设计,提高不同设备的适配性和用户体验。

四、优化JavaScript代码

1. 合并JavaScript文件:将多个JavaScript文件合并为单个文件,减少HTTP请求次数。

2. 异步加载JavaScript:使用异步加载技术(如async属性),使JavaScript不阻塞页面渲染。

3. 减少DOM操作:避免频繁的DOM操作,以减少页面卡顿和性能问题。

4. 使用事件代理:利用事件代理技术,减少事件监听器的数量,提高事件处理效率。

五、利用缓存技术

1. 使用浏览器缓存:通过设置HTTP缓存头(如Expires和Cache-Control),使浏览器缓存页面资源,减少重复请求。

2. 使用CDN加速:通过内容分发网络(CDN)将静态资源分布到全球各地的服务器,加快用户访问速度。

3. 使用服务器端缓存:在服务器端设置缓存策略,缓存常用数据和页面输出,减少数据库查询和计算量。

六、优化图片资源

1. 优化图片格式:根据图片类型和用途选择合适的图片格式(如JPEG、PNG、WebP等),以平衡图片质量和文件大小。

2. 图片压缩:使用图片压缩工具对图片进行压缩,减少文件大小,加快加载速度。

3. 使用懒加载技术:将页面中的图片实现懒加载,延迟加载图片资源,提高页面性能。

七、监控和优化网站性能

1. 使用性能监控工具:利用网站性能监控工具(如Google Analytics、PageSpeed Insights等),实时监控网站性能,发现瓶颈和优化点。

2. 定期审查和优化:定期对网站代码进行审查和优化,保持网站的高性能和良好用户体验。

网站代码优化是一个复杂而重要的过程。

通过减少代码量、优化HTML、CSS和JavaScript代码、利用缓存技术、优化图片资源以及监控和优化网站性能,可以有效提升网站性能和用户体验。

在实际优化过程中,需要根据网站具体情况和需求进行有针对性的优化,不断尝试和改进,以达到最佳效果。

需要高防云服务器,高防物理机联系QQ:262730666 电话(微信):13943842618,因为专业所以专注!

未经允许不得转载:虎跃云 » 标签分割:全方位解析网站代码优化:提升性能、增强用户体验的关键步骤 (标签分割图片)
分享到
0
上一篇
下一篇

相关推荐

联系我们

huhuidc

复制已复制
262730666复制已复制
13943842618复制已复制
262730666@qq.com复制已复制
0438-7280666复制已复制
微信公众号
huyueidc_com复制已复制
关注官方微信,了解最新资讯
客服微信
huhuidc复制已复制
商务号,添加请说明来意
contact-img
客服QQ
262730666复制已复制
商务号,添加请说明来意
在线咨询
13943842618复制已复制
工作时间:8:30-12:00;13:30-18:00
客服邮箱
服务热线
0438-7280666复制已复制
24小时服务热线